Just picked it up from Compusa.

So far, i'm very impressed. All the dock really adds is line out. Gone is the regular firewire cable. The new cable has firewire on one end, and the proprietary connector on the other end. That can be plugged into either the ipod or the dock.

For the most part, the dock will only be used when I need line out.
